Senator Folmer submits his signed "Health Care Freedom Pledge" to oppose implementation of the federal health care law - aka "Obamacare."  Senator Folmer has demonstrated his commitment to this fight through his sponsorship of Senate Bill 220 to exempt Pennsylvania from these federal mandates.  SB 220 is part of Senator Folmer’s "Healthy Pennsylvania" health care reform plan, which is consistent with Docs4PatientCare’s Physicians’ Prescription for Health Care Reform:  increase completion by allowing people to purchase health insurance across state lines (SB 216); tax credits for health care (SB 217); health savings accounts (SB 212 and 213); and insurance pooling (SB 218).

In November, Senator Folmer visited the Webelos Cub Scouts of Pack 85, (Elizabethtown) at their weekly den meeting to help them complete requirements for their Citizen Activity Badge. Senator Folmer discussed the importance of the Constitution, the importance of voting by each citizen, and what the day to day life of a state senator is like. He also answered questions from the boys. Pack 85 is chartered to St. Paul's United Methodist Church in Elizabethtown, and is open to boys in 1st through 5th grades.
